IBEC showcases its leadership in biomedical innovation at MWC26 with three disruptive projects
Last week, Barcelona played host to MWC26, the world’s premier technology and connectivity event. The Institute for Bioengineering of Catalonia was in attendance, showcasing some of its spin-offs and state-of-the-art biomedical technologies, including: Nanobots Therapeutics, Lumiris Spectral Solutions, and Drug4Sight.
